About Michael D. Harris

Michael D. Harris is a scholar working on Surgery, Biomedical Engineering,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Parasitology and Epidemiology, having authored 71 papers that have together received 2.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Hip disorders and treatments (34 papers), Orthopaedic implants and arthroplasty (29 papers), Lower Extremity Biomechanics and Pathologies (15 papers), Cardiac Valve Diseases and Treatments (14 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(7 papers), Toxoplasma gondii Research Studies (6 papers),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(4 papers) and Child Nutrition and Water Access (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Parasitology (426 citations), Complementary and Manual Therapy (85 citations),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(228 citations), Surgery (1.1k citations) and Virology (112 citations). Michael D. Harris has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and India. Frequent co-authors include Andrew E. Anderson, Christopher L. Peters, Jeffrey A. Weiss, Benjamin J. Ellis, Jack A. Ames, Corinne R. Henak, Melissa A. Miller, Andrea E. Packham, John C. Clohisy and P. A. Conrad.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Orthopaedic Research®, Journal of Biomechanics, Gastrointestinal Endoscopy, Annals of Biomedical Engineering and Environmental Science & Technology.
